PROJECT-COURSE DESCRIPTION

In this project-course, participants will use digital health innovations (DHIs), more specifically, the GHF360 Comm.Health app suite (incorporating use of the GHF360 Personal.Health app), to facilitate development and augmentation of the capacity of community-/clinic-level health screening and vaccination initiatives to conduct service-/project-based systematic assessment, improvement & tracking of individual-level status, including group-level coverage (of health screenings and vaccinations).

WHAT YOU’LL LEARN

Participants who successfully complete the project-course will be able to undertake project-based use of the GHF360 Comm.Health app suite (incorporating use of the GHF360 Personal.Health app) to:

  • Register/create a GHF360 Comm.Health user account and Comm.Health project;
  • Login to GHF360 Personal.Health app as a Comm.Health app user and register/create a personal health app user/patient sub-account;
  • Use GHF360 Personal.Health App sub-accounts to conduct screenings and vaccinations status assessments (for each individual/patient derived from selected samples of service recipients in community/clinic settings);
  • Review GHF360 Personal.Health App-generated results (incl. PDFs) of individuals/patients’ screenings and vaccinations assessment status, follow-up interventions & tracking of individuals’ engagement progress;
  • Download/print & insert PDF of assessment results into patient medical record and use in follow-up care through community/clinic-level services;
  • Complete multiple screenings and vaccinations assessments in a population/selected sample of individuals/patients in a particular project setting (see sample project settings below);
  • Login to GHF360 Comm.Health app to create groups of selected individuals/patients, follow-up and track group-level (cascade of) progress across the continuum of engagement in prevention services on screenings and vaccinations;
  • Use app-generated analyses results to develop publishable reports summarizing project outcomes and demonstrate the utility of GHF360 DHIs;
  • Master the GHF360 App Suite interface and functionalities.
